John Henry “Whitey” Adams, 77, of Panama City, FL passed away June 2, 2021 at home surrounded by loved ones.
He was born at home in Baldwin County, GA on November 17, 1943 to the late John Henry, Sr. and Evelyn Marie Adams.
On September 1, 1962 he married Gladys “Margo” Franzen. He was a member of Parkway Presbyterian Church.
John served in the Air Force for 27 years retiring as a Chief Master Sergeant. It was during his stint in the Air Force where he received the nickname “Whitey.” After retiring from the Air Force, he worked for the city of Callaway, working his way up from general laborer to the Public Works Director. Throughout his life he shared a love for his family and bass fishing and was an avid follower of the Atlanta Braves.
